Diamond Hill International Strategy Q1 2026 Commentary: Outperforming Global Markets

The Diamond Hill International Strategy showcased a robust performance in the first quarter of 2026, delivering a net return of 3.52%. This significantly surpassed the MSCI ACWI ex USA Index, which experienced a decline of 0.71% over the same period. The portfolio's outperformance was primarily driven by strategic stock selections in key sectors and a proactive stance in dynamic market conditions. Strategic Sector Allocation Drives Strong Returns

The Diamond Hill International Strategy's impressive first-quarter performance was largely due to astute sector allocation and superior stock selection, particularly in the information technology and materials sectors. These areas benefited from favorable market dynamics and the fund's targeted investments. Moreover, a deliberate overweighting in energy stocks, coupled with a keen eye for undervalued companies within this sector, significantly boosted overall returns. This dual approach of sector conviction and granular stock picking proved instrumental in generating alpha. However, not all sectors contributed positively; the healthcare and industrials sectors experienced headwinds, presenting the largest drag on the portfolio's performance. This highlights the inherent challenges of diverse sector exposure and the necessity of continuous monitoring and adjustment.

The portfolio's success was also closely tied to its exposure to emerging trends, particularly in artificial intelligence (AI) and the energy markets. Several AI-related holdings demonstrated remarkable strength, reflecting the growing investor confidence and technological advancements in this space. Concurrently, positions in companies poised to benefit from higher energy prices provided an additional layer of outperformance, capitalizing on global commodity shifts.
